Remaining Successful Throughout Retirement

Last week we discussed some tips for setting yourself up for a successful retirement. Getting there is only one step of the retirement journey. How do you stay stress-free and financially free during your retirement?

When you want to enjoy the Golden Years and a new stage of life, it’s important to have freedom with your finances instead of feeling restricted. After years of planning for your retirement, you want to enjoy activities and hobbies that you were once too busy for when you were working. To ensure that you make the best out of retirement, there are a few important steps to take.

Adjust Your Budget

Retiring doesn’t necessarily mean that you can continue living the same lifestyle, which can cause you to drain your retirement funds quickly. You’ll need to adjust your budget to ensure that you don’t overspend each month. Consider spending less on eating out or on shopping to have more wiggle room in your budget. You may also not need to spend as much on fuel or auto insurance if you no longer have a commute.

Plan for Medical Expenses

Many retirees make the mistake of relying on Medicare to pay for all of their medical bills and fees, but you may still have costs that you’ll have to pay out of pocket. This is important to plan for ahead of time before you retire to ensure that you can have all of your medical needs met without dipping into your retirement.

Downsize Your Home

Consider downsizing your home to allow yourself to live more comfortably after retiring. You may no longer need a four-bedroom house or a large property, which can be difficult to maintain once you’re older. This can also add up to hundreds of extra dollars each month with the upkeep and can limit how much you can afford to spend on traveling or hobbies. A condo or smaller house may be more appropriate for your new lifestyle and will allow you to have more time during the day to enjoy other activities!

Take Advantage of Senior Discounts

Once you retire, you can enjoy more activities and services at a fraction of the cost by taking advantage of senior discounts. Whether you’re going to the movie theater or are shopping at the grocery store, a number of companies provide senior discounts at specific times of the day. This can allow you to save hundreds of dollars each month on goods or services that you’re already purchasing to ensure that you can make the best out of your retirement.
